Sula fruit dove

Species of bird From Wikipedia, the free encyclopedia

Remove ads

The Sula fruit dove (Ptilinopus mangoliensis) is a species of bird in the family Columbidae. It is endemic to the Sula Islands. Its natural habitat is subtropical or tropical moist lowland forests. It is threatened by habitat loss.
